Notorious is the 1946 Alfred Hitchcock thriller starring Cary Grant and Ingrid Bergman as spies in post WW II who attempt to infiltrate a Nazi organization in Brazil. The film is based on the short story, "The Song of the Dragon," by John Taintor Foote and also features Claude Rains. Filled with jealousy, Hitchcockian suspense, Nazis, and uranium, this thriller is sure to please.
